Responsibilities

  • Understanding and demonstrating comprehension of process specifications, including, but not limited to, the following requirements.
  • Read, interpret, and follow work instructions and training materials.
  • Assess and enter data into shop floor systems.
  • As filled carts and sterilization platforms are received, review the router sheet to verify the correct product count, product codes, and batch numbers before processing on the SOLLAS machine.
  • Reject dispenser boxes with damaged wrapping and reprocess them on the SOLLAS machine.
  • As products move through the SOLLAS machine, inspect the quality and condition of dispenser boxes, including seal integrity, tear-tape placement, and overall appearance.
  • Verify batch integrity and prevent mixed batches.
  • Use HMS (Hot Room Management System) to locate and log batches into the hot room after SOLLAS wrapping, retrieve batches that have met hot room requirements, and log them out when physically removed.
  • Use LIMS to locate batches after SOLLAS wrapping and transfer them to the In-Test location.
  • Use JDE to issue components for current operations and transfer batches to the next department.
